Différence entre processeur et microprocesseur

Processeur vs microprocesseur

Il s’agit d’un microprocesseur (circuit électronique construit sur une plaquette / plaque à semi-conducteur), communément appelé le processeur, appelé l’unité centrale de traitement d’un système informatique. C'est une puce électronique qui traite les informations en fonction des entrées. Il est capable de manipuler, récupérer, stocker et / ou afficher des informations sous forme binaire. Chaque composant du système fonctionne selon les instructions directement ou indirectement du processeur.

Le premier microprocesseur a été développé dans les années 1960 après la découverte du transistor à semi-conducteur. Un processeur analogique ou un ordinateur suffisamment grand pour remplir complètement une pièce pourrait être miniaturisé à l’aide de cette technologie à la taille d’une vignette. Intel a publié le premier microprocesseur au monde Intel 4004 en 1971. Depuis lors, il a eu un impact considérable sur la civilisation humaine en faisant progresser la technologie informatique..

Un processeur exécute des instructions à une fréquence déterminée par un oscillateur, qui sert de mécanisme de synchronisation pour le circuit. Au plus fort de chaque signal d'horloge, le processeur exécute une seule opération élémentaire ou une partie d'une instruction. La vitesse du processeur est déterminée par cette vitesse d'horloge. En outre, Cycles par instruction (CPI) indique le nombre moyen de cycles requis pour exécuter une instruction pour le processeur. Les processeurs avec des valeurs d'IPC plus faibles sont plus rapides que celui avec des valeurs d'IPC plus élevées.

Un processeur est composé de plusieurs unités interconnectées. La mémoire cache et les unités de registre, l'unité de contrôle, l'unité d'exécution et l'unité de gestion de bus sont les composants principaux d'un processeur. L'unité de contrôle relie les données entrantes, les décode et les transmet aux étapes d'exécution. Il contient des sous-composants appelés séquenceur, compteur ordinal et registre d’instructions. Le séquenceur synchronise la vitesse d'exécution des instructions avec la vitesse d'horloge et transmet également les signaux de commande aux autres unités. Le compteur ordinal conserve l'adresse de l'instruction en cours d'exécution et le registre d'instructions contient les instructions suivantes à exécuter.

L'unité d'exécution effectue les opérations en fonction des instructions. L'unité arithmétique et logique, l'unité à virgule flottante, le registre d'état et le registre accumulateur sont les sous-composants de l'unité d'exécution. L'unité arithmétique et logique (ALU) exécute des fonctions arithmétiques et logiques de base, telles que les opérations AND, OR, NOT et XOR. Ces opérations sont effectuées sous forme binaire soumise à la logique booléenne. L’unité à virgule flottante effectue des opérations liées aux valeurs en virgule flottante, qui ne sont pas effectuées par l’ALU..

Les registres sont de petits emplacements de mémoire locale à l'intérieur de la puce qui stocke temporairement les instructions pour les unités de traitement. Le registre d'accumulateur (ACC), le registre d'état, le registre d'instructions, le compteur ordinal et le registre tampon sont les principaux types de registres. Le cache est également une mémoire locale utilisée pour stocker temporairement les informations disponibles dans la RAM pour un accès plus rapide pendant les opérations..

Les processeurs sont construits en utilisant différentes architectures et jeux d'instructions. Un jeu d'instructions est la somme des opérations de base qu'un processeur peut accomplir. En fonction des instructions, les processeurs sont classés comme suit.

• Famille 80 × 86: (“x” au centre représente la famille) 386, 486, 586, 686, etc.. 

• BRAS

• IA-64

• MIPS

• Motorola 6800

• PowerPC

• SPARC 

Il existe plusieurs classes de conceptions de microprocesseurs Intel pour ordinateurs.

386: Intel Corporation a lancé la puce 80386 en 1985. Elle possédait une taille de registre de 32 bits, un bus de données de 32 bits et un bus d’adresses de 32 bits et était capable de gérer une mémoire de 16 Mo. il contenait 275 000 transistors. Plus tard i386 a été développé dans les versions supérieures.

Les processeurs 486, 586 (Pentium) et 686 (classe Pentium II) sont des microprocesseurs avancés conçus sur la base du modèle i386 d'origine..

Quelle est la différence entre processeur et microprocesseur??

Le processeur est le même périphérique appelé le microprocesseur; en fait, processeur est un terme abrégé pour microprocesseur.